Product Overview

Category

The 15KP36CA belongs to the category of transient voltage suppressor (TVS) diodes.

Use

It is primarily used for surge protection in electronic circuits, providing a safeguard against voltage spikes and transients.

Characteristics

  • High surge capability
  • Low clamping voltage
  • Fast response time
  • RoHS compliant

Package

The 15KP36CA is typically available in a DO-201AD package.

Essence

This TVS diode serves as a crucial component in protecting sensitive electronic devices from voltage surges and transients.

Packaging/Quantity

The 15KP36CA is commonly packaged in reels or trays, with quantities varying based on manufacturer specifications.

Specifications

  • Peak Pulse Power: 15000W
  • Breakdown Voltage: 32.2V to 35.5V
  • Maximum Clamping Voltage: 58.1V at 24A
  • Operating Temperature Range: -55°C to +175°C
  • Storage Temperature Range: -55°C to +175°C

Working Principles

When a voltage surge occurs, the 15KP36CA conducts excess current away from the protected circuit, limiting the voltage to a safe level and preventing damage to sensitive components.
